I don't judge Tadej Pogacar but him with Mauro Gianetti makes me wince
You see him at the end of Tadej Pogacar's races, a thin-as-a-whippet figure hugging the winner and then seeking out his team-mates to thank them too. Mauro Gianetti is 61 and still looks as much a bike rider as he did during his 17-season career. After retiring in 2002, he began organising and managing teams. He is now the most influential and successful team boss in world cycling.
So why do I wince every time he embraces the champion? As the chief executive and principal of UAE Team Emirates, Gianetti is entitled to share in the celebrations. The team he has built, with considerable support from an oil-rich country, dominates the sport to an almost unprecedented degree. Gianetti, however, is a man with a past.
